A. Governor's CFPWD Annual Employment Awards
Leon Bazar reported the Governor's Committee for People with Disabilities announced
the 2008 Annual Employment Awards on October 30, 2008. The Governor's press
release states that employers and organizations are recognized based on excellence
in hiring practice and contributions to the employment and empowerment of disabled
Texans. The 2008 recipients are:
Governor's Trophy — David Ondich, ADA Coordinator for the City of Fort Worth
Large Employer of the Year — Walgreen's Company, Waxahachie Distribution Center
Medium Employer of the Year — HEB Store #11, Austin
Small Employer of the Year — Computers Made Easy, Fort Worth
Entrepreneurship Award — Terry Shimazu, Austin, musical performer
Martha Arbuckle Award — Austin Mayor's Committee on People with Disabilities
Mr. Bazar stated the Committee will look at setting up a local level recognition program
for employers and businesses being pro -active about ADA. SCANNED

2. Handout and Brief Review of ADA as Amended for Future Presentation
Leon Bazar reported he, Abel Alonzo and Wanese Butler participated in a web
teleconference on ADA law sponsored by the Independent Living Research
Utilization Center in Houston, Texas. The ADA Amended Law has been amended
and will be effective January 1, 2009. Wanese Butler provided the Committee with
a handout indicating issues, ADA law (as construed by the courts) and ADA law as
Amended by the ADA Amendments Act. Ms. Butler explained that over the years
there has been court interpretation that narrowed the scope and definitions and the
amendment broadens the Supreme Court definitions of disability. Although some
information is readily available, more will be available in the near future. Once the
Human Relations Department receives more information, the department plans to
place the item on the agenda and present a fifteen to twenty minute presentation to
the Committee.
B. Engineering Services Department
1. Summary/Overview of November 18, 2008 Council Approved Ramp Project
Jamie Pyle provided copies of three street maps that indicate where overly projects
will be constructed throughout the City of Corpus Christi. Ms. Pyle reported that the
City has become proactive in including curb ramps as part of the project. There will
be approximately 150 curb ramps built or rebuilt along the designated streets and
the City will ensure all streets will consist of accessible routes.
2. City Crosswalks Guidelines Discussion
Jamie Pyle briefly reviewed the crosswalk criteria:
• Crosswalks are installed at signal light intersections if the intersection is
accessible (must have curb ramps and sidewalks)
• Crosswalks are installed at job sites, school zones, hospital zones, public
facilities
Discussion continued of crosswalks and Engineering and Streets Department
actions relative to new construction and maintenance of crosswalks. It was agreed
that a future meeting would be held of the Engineering Subcommittee with
Engineering and possibly Streets to discuss more details on crosswalk guidelines
and a report due to the CFPWD.

C. Parks and Recreation Department
1. Overview of 2008 Bond Approved Parks Projects
Billy Delgado provided a handout referencing an article that was published by the
Corpus Christi Caller Times on October 14, 2008. Mr. Delgado briefly reported the
Parks and Recreation Department received a total of $21.6 million dollars. The
projects include improvements at fifteen recommended neighborhood parks, sports
lighting facilities and other park areas. Mr. Delgado also reported that there will be
a new fully accessible playground area at the Miracle League Field near the
Corpus Christi State School.
